												چکیده انگلیسی
												Al3Mg2 produced by the reaction between 1060-Al plates and AZ31-Mg foil was introduced homogeneously in the 1060-Al matrix during an accumulative roll-bonding (ARB) process. A type of aluminum metal matrix composite (AMMC) called intermetallic compound-reinforced AMMC was manufactured. Investigations regarding the hardness and tensile properties of the composites showed that the Vickers microhardness, tensile strength, and elongation of the Al/Al3Mg2 composites increased with the number of ARB cycles. Compared with the annealed and ARB monolithic 1060-Al, the Al/Al3Mg2 composites showed excellent mechanical properties and low density after the sixth ARB cycle.
